Latitudes of Salt and Sky is an exhibition of contemporary landscape works that pay homage to the breathtaking expanse of the Pacific Ocean. The gestural abstract paintings are created with photographic mediums that utilise sunlight and seawater to imbue the work with a sense of place that evokes a feeling reminiscent of the wild wind, turbulent waves and infinite horizons of our coastal environs. These works act as both a celebration and a requiem for the natural coastal spaces that are under threat from anthropogenic climate influence.
Beki Davies was the recipient of the Lismore Regional Galley Graduate Award (SCU) in 2019.![]()
